We have 42 papers lined up from a broad range of field robotics applications including unmanned aerial vehicles, space exploration, self-driving cars, and many aquatic applications.

Hallie Siegel’s insight:
Keynotes by Chris Urmson (Self-driving Cars, Google[x]), Paul Newman (University of Oxford), Sanjiv Singh (CMU) and Ryan Gariepy (Clearpath). Looking forward to attending!
